BEAUTIFUL - SPACIOUS - BOUTIQUE - DOWNTOWN Austin - Seiders East Historic House

THE BEST HOUSE DOWNTOWN *No Cleaning Fee* A rare Austin gem - perfect for groups and families. This is SEIDERS EAST HISTORIC HOUSE (look us up!) Built in 1907, this boutique historic home is one of the largest notable houses that remains in Austin's super hip East Side. Right downtown, walkable to all of the fun things: Rainey Street, the new E 6th trendy district, coffee shops, restaurants, hiking/jogging trails, and Ladybird Lake, this carefully restored house is a quiet oasis with space to spread out. Perfect for groups. 100 year old wood floors, sprawling porches, original shiplap walls, vintage details... it's unique and so fun.

5 bedrooms, 3 baths, plenty of dining space and seating, and covered porches both front and back of the house. Towering pecan trees shade the yards, and a custom modern fence maintains privacy around the entire property. Backyard has corn hole, ladder ball, and a custom mural for photos.
